    Abstract: PROBLEM TO BE SOLVED: To solve some problems of a conventional reporting mechanism implemented on the LTE network that, firstly, an event for LTE reflecting the unique characteristics of LTE is not defined currently, secondary, there is no mechanism available for periodic measurement report actuated by an event in the LTE system, thirdly, there is no uplink channel for exclusive use in the LTE system, and thereby a mechanism for requesting and scheduling uplink resources is needed for periodic measurement report after some event.SOLUTION: A method and a device for measurement report in E-UTRAN and periodic measurement report actuated by an event are disclosed. A WTRU monitors a reference signal unique to cell from a cell in communication and an adjacent cell, and detects a report event defined for E-UTRAN. The WTRU transmits the measurement report to a network. The measurand may be RSRQ. After detecting a report event, the WTRU transmits the measurement report actuated by an event periodically.

    Abstract: PROBLEM TO BE SOLVED: To provide a method and device for password management and SSO(Single Sign-On) access based on a TC(Trusted Computing) technology.SOLUTION: The method includes mounting a TPM(Trusted Platform Module) of a TCG(Trusted Computing Group) bringing about a secure trusted mechanism for generating, storing and extracting a password and SSO qualification certificate by interacting with a proxy SSO unit and a Web access application. Various embodiments allow a user to sign on to a secure proxy existing on the device of the user only once, and to securely and transparently jump from one site belonging to a preliminarily identified site group to another site.

    Abstract: PROBLEM TO BE SOLVED: To disclose a method and apparatus for adjusting a channel quality indicator (CQI) feedback period to increase uplink capacity in a wireless communication system.SOLUTION: The uplink capacity is increased by reducing the uplink interference caused by CQI transmissions. A wireless transmit/receive unit (WTRU) monitors a status of downlink transmissions to the WTRU and sets the CQI feedback period on the basis of the status of the downlink transmissions to the WTRU. A base station monitors uplink and downlink transmission needs. The base station determines the CQI feedback period of at least one WTRU on the basis of the uplink and downlink transmission needs and sends a command to the WTRU to change the CQI feedback period of the WTRU.

    Abstract: PROBLEM TO BE SOLVED: To resolve a problem of NMEs not knowing what exists in a MIB in a WTRU.SOLUTION: The system comprises: at least one access point (AP) (110) including a first management entity (150) and a second management entity (155); and at least one wireless transmit/receive unit (WTRU) (105) including a third management entity (165) and a fourth management entity (170). The AP transmits a management information base (MIB) information request action frame including a category field and an action details field to a WTRU. In response to receiving the information request action frame, the WTRU determines whether to provide management information to the AP. When the WTRU provides management information to the AP, the WTRU compiles management information stored in a MIB located in the WTRU and transmits a MIB information report action frame to the AP.

    Abstract: PROBLEM TO BE SOLVED: To cover, by a proxy function, control signaling associated with short message service (SMS).SOLUTION: A method for delivering an SMS message to interworking wireless local area network user equipment (I-WLAN UE) starts by registering the UE with an Internet Protocol short message gateway (IP-SM-GW). A capability report is sent from the UE to the IP-SM-GW, the capability report including the capabilities of the UE. An SMS message is transmitted from a short message service center (SMSC) to the IP-SM-GW. The capabilities of the UE are evaluated at the IP-SM-GW to determine whether the UE can receive the SMS message, and the SMS message is delivered to the UE via the IP-SM-GW if the UE has the capabilities to receive the SMS message.

    Abstract: PROBLEM TO BE SOLVED: To minimize redundant EU (enhanced uplink) allocation to be generated between a WTRU (wireless transmission and reception unit) 102 and a node B104 to resist an obstacle of a failure in EU transmission.SOLUTION: A WTRU 102 transmits an allocation request via a UL EU channel 110. In one embodiment, when E-DCH allocation is not provided within a predetermined time period, a node B transmits a confirmation message to the WTRU via a DL EU signaling channel 112 without transmitting E-DCH allocation information. The request is put in a queue in the node B, and the WTRU stops transmission of the same request until after the time period expires or until a resource becomes usable.
